What is LibLingEN9.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time, without having to copy its content into each of those programs. The libLingEN9.dll file specifically is part of the software Antidote 9 and plays a crucial role in its functionality. When Antidote 9 is running, it uses the libLingEN9.dll file to access specific functions and resources that are essential for its spell-checking and language processing features.

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:

  • LibLingEN9.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.
  • LibLingEN9.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.
  • The file libLingEN9.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
  • LibLingEN9.dll Access Violation: This message indicates that a program has tried to access memory that it shouldn't. It could be caused by software bugs, outdated drivers, or conflicts between software.
  • Cannot register libLingEN9.dll: This suggests that the DLL file could not be registered by the system, possibly due to inconsistencies or errors in the Windows Registry. Another reason might be that the DLL file is not in the correct directory or is missing.

Perform a Clean Boot

Perform a Clean Boot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
13
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
7
Description

How to perform a clean boot. This can isolate the issue with libLingEN9.dll and help resolve the problem.

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ys Thumbnail
  1. This opens the Run dialog box.

Step 2: Open System Configuration

Step 2: Open System Configuration Thumbnail
  1. Type msconfig and press Enter.

Step 3: Select Selective Startup

Step 3: Select Selective Startup Thumbnail
  1. In the General tab, select Selective startup.

  2. Uncheck Load startup items.

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Services tab.

  2. Check Hide all Microsoft services.

  3. Click Disable all.

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s Thumbnail
  1. Open Task Manager.

  2. Go to the Startup tab.

  3. Disable all the startup programs.

Step 6: Restart Your Computer

Step 6: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. Click OK on the System Configuration window.

  2. Restart your computer.

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the computer restarts, check if the libLingEN9.dll problem persists.
